Abstract:
To address the challenges of multi-variety and multi-size adaptation in the labeling of power control and protection devices, this paper presents an all-category automatic labeling system. The key innovations include: (1)Automatic identification and precise localization based on machine vision (industrial camera and image algorithms); (2) A flexible mechanical configurationSintegrating a multi-axis servo module and an adjustable-pressure labeling head, achieving a high accuracy of ±0.11mm; (3)Digitalized process management through the(collaborative) framework of PLC, host computer, and MOM system. The system was deployed in a power equipment plant, successfully adapting to 19,122 types of chassis models. Experimental results show that the labeling accuracy rate is ≥99.5%, and the production efficiency reaches 150 pieces/hour, marking a 300% improvement over manual operations..
